Deanburn Dave Posted July 28, 2018 Author Share Posted July 28, 2018 Sounds like a Craig Levein line up there ! Two defensive errors = two goals. It happens. Jeanfield were faster and looked fitter than us. They also had a bit more shape and balance than us.The main gripe from me was that on the attacking front we were dire. Mackenzie and Keast were usually dropping back into the cluttered midfield to take possession. From there they have to turn and then beat midfielders and defenders to get a shot on goal. What's wrong with Mackenzie just sitting up front between the centrehalfs ?? Our central midfielders have no pace and are too easily ran around. Watt when out wide carries a bit of an attacking threat but his crossing was poor. The Jeanfield keeper pulled off a great save from Keast but apart from that he was hardly tested. We still lack a direct playing no 9 and an attacking midfielder with pace. 0 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
